/*  
Name: Lucy Hale Web // http://lucy-hale.net/
Description: Designed by: <a href="http://zarzarrosa.flaunt.nu/">Ivy</a> 
Author: Ivy 
Author URI: http://zarzarrosa.flaunt.nu/
*/

/* BASICS +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 */

body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	background-color: #151515;
	background-repeat: repeat-x;
	font-family:Arial;
	font-size:8pt;
	font-style:normal;
	font-weight:normal;
	letter-spacing:normal;
	color:#584638;
  text-shadow: #000000 1px 1px 1px;
	}
	
.news img {
    -moz-border-radius: 5px 5px 5px 5px;
	background-color: #1d1d1d;
	border: 2px solid #3f2c57;
	padding:4px;
	cursor:help;
	-webkit-box-shadow:#150f07 0 0 10px;
	-moz-box-shadow:#150f07 0 0 10px;
}
.news a img {
    -moz-border-radius: 5px 5px 5px 5px;
	background-color: #1d1d1d;
	border: 2px solid #3f2c57;
	padding:4px;
	cursor:help;
	-webkit-box-shadow:#150f07 0 0 10px;
	-moz-box-shadow:#150f07 0 0 10px;
}
.news a:hover img {
    -moz-border-radius: 5px 5px 5px 5px;
	background-color: #1d1d1d;
	border: 2px solid #433a35;
	padding: 4px;
	cursor:help;
	-webkit-box-shadow:#150f07 0 0 10px;
	-moz-box-shadow:#150f07 0 0 10px;
}
.side-content a img {
    -moz-border-radius: 5px 5px 5px 5px;
	background-color: #1d1d1d;
	border: 2px solid #3f2c57;
	padding:4px;
	cursor:help;
	-webkit-box-shadow:#150f07 0 0 10px;
	-moz-box-shadow:#150f07 0 0 10px;
}
.side-content a:hover img {
    -moz-border-radius: 5px 5px 5px 5px;
	background-color: #1d1d1d;
	border: 2px solid #433a35;
	padding: 4px;
	cursor:help;
	-webkit-box-shadow:#150f07 0 0 10px;
	-moz-box-shadow:#150f07 0 0 10px;
}
TD, TR {
	color:#584638;
  text-shadow: #000000 1px 1px 1px;
	font-family:Arial;
	font-size:8pt;
	text-align:justify;
	font-style:normal;
	font-weight:normal;
	letter-spacing:normal;
}
	
	
/* MENU +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++*/

.mnn {
	font-family:Arial;
	font-size:10px;
	line-height:10px; 
	font-weight:none;
	color: #39332f;
	text-shadow: #000000 1px 1px 1px;
	}

.mnn a:link{
	color:#efe8e4;
	font-size:9pt;
	text-decoration:none; 
	font-weight:none;}

.mnn a:visited{
	color:#efe8e4;
	font-size:9pt;
	text-decoration:none; 
	font-weight:none;}

.mnn a:active{
	color:#efe8e4;
	font-size:9pt;
	text-decoration:none; 
	font-weight:none;}

.mnn a:hover{
	color:#ccc4c1;
	font-weight:none;}
	
/* VARIEDADES +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++*/
A:link{
  font-size: 8pt;
	color:#472c6a;
	text-shadow: #000000 1px 1px 1px;
	cursor:help;
	text-decoration:none; 
	font-weight:none;}

A:active{
  font-size: 8pt;
	color:#4e3370;
	text-shadow: #000000 1px 1px 1px;
	cursor:help;
	text-decoration:none; 
	font-weight:none;}

A:visited{
  font-size: 8pt;
	color:#472c6a;
	text-shadow: #000000 1px 1px 1px;
	cursor:help;
	text-decoration:none; 
	font-weight:none;}

A:hover{
  font-size: 8pt;
	color:#4e3370;
	text-shadow: #000000 1px 1px 1px;
	cursor:help;
	text-decoration:none; 
	font-weight:none;}
	
	
/* SIDEBAR 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++*/

.sidebar {
	background-color: #151515;
	padding: 0px;
}


.news { color:#4D4440;
font-family: Arial;
text-shadow: #151515 1px 1px 1px;
font-size: 8pt;
padding-left: 20pt;
margin-top: -11px;
padding-right: 24pt; 
font-weight:normal;
text-align: justify;
background-image:url('http://lucy-hale.net/images/bg04.png');
}   

.title {
color:#433a35;
font-weight: bold;
font-family:Tahoma;
text-shadow: #151515 1px 1px 1px;
font-size:11px;
text-align:center;
padding-top: 20px;
background-image:url('http://lucy-hale.net/images/bg.png');
}

.title a:link{ 
color:#3f2c57;
font-weight: bold;
font-style: italic;
font-family:Georgia;
text-shadow: #151515 1px 1px 1px;
font-size:19px;
text-align:right;}

.title a:visited{ 
color:#3f2c57;
font-weight: bold;
font-style: italic;
font-family:Georgia;
text-shadow: #151515 1px 1px 1px;
font-size:19px;
text-align:right;} 

.title a:active{ 
color:#3f2c57;
font-weight: bold;
font-style: italic;
font-family:Georgia;
text-shadow: #151515 1px 1px 1px;
font-size:19px;
text-align:right;}

.title a:hover{ 
color:#3f2c57;
font-weight: bold;
font-style: italic;
font-family:Georgia;
text-shadow: #151515 1px 1px 1px;
font-size:19px;
text-align:right;}

.comment-name {
color:#6b224a;
font-weight: bold;
font-family:Arial;
padding-top: 30px;
text-transform: lowercase;
letter-spacing:-2px;
text-shadow: #000000 1px 1px 1px;
font-size:19px;
text-align:right;
background-image:url('http://lucy-hale.net/images/bg04.png');
}

.comment-name a:link{ 
color:#6b224a;
font-weight: bold;
font-family:Arial;
text-transform: lowercase;
letter-spacing:-2px;
text-shadow: #000000 1px 1px 1px;
font-size:19px;
text-align:right;}

.comment-name a:visited{ 
color:#6b224a;
font-weight: bold;
font-family:Arial;
text-transform: lowercase;
letter-spacing:-2px;
text-shadow: #000000 1px 1px 1px;
font-size:19px;
text-align:right;}

.comment-name a:hover{ 
color:#6b224a;
font-weight: bold;
font-family:Arial;
text-transform: lowercase;
letter-spacing:-2px;
text-shadow: #000000 1px 1px 1px;
font-size:19px;
text-align:right;}

.sub-title a:hover{ 
color:#433a35;
font-family:Georgia, "Times New Roman", Times, serif;
font-size: 12px;  
font-weight: bold;
letter-spacing:0px;
text-shadow: #151515 1px 1px 1px;
font-style: none;
text-transform: none;}

.sub-title a:link{ 
color:#433a35;
font-family:Georgia, "Times New Roman", Times, serif;
font-size: 12px;
letter-spacing:0px; 
text-shadow: #151515 1px 1px 1px;
font-weight: bold;
text-transform: none;}

.sub-title a:visited{ 
color:#433a35;
font-family: Georgia;
font-size: 12px;
letter-spacing:0px;
text-shadow: #151515 1px 1px 1px;
font-weight: none;
font-weight: bold;
text-transform: none;
}

.sub-title{ 
  color:#433a35;
  font-family: Georgia;
  font-style: oblique;
  font-weight: bold;
  font-size: 12px;
  letter-spacing:0px;
  margin-top: 0px;
	padding-top: 0px;
	padding-bottom: 18px;
	text-transform: none;
	text-align: center;
  text-shadow: #151515 1px 1px 1px;
  } 

.comment-date a:hover{ 
color:#5e4f45;
font-family: Georgia;
font-size: 12px;  
font-weight: bold;
letter-spacing:0px;
text-shadow: #000000 0px 0px 0px;
font-style: none;
text-transform: none;}

.comment-date a:link{ 
color:#5e4f45;
font-family: Georgia;
font-size: 12px;
letter-spacing:0px; 
text-shadow: #000000 0px 0px 0px;
font-weight: bold;
text-transform: none;}

.comment-date a:visited{ 
color:#5e4f45;
font-family: Georgia;
font-size: 12px;
letter-spacing:0px;
text-shadow: #000000 0px 0px 0px;
font-weight: none;
font-weight: bold;
text-transform: none;
}

.comment-date{ 
  color:#5e4f45;
  font-family: Georgia;
  font-style: oblique;
  font-weight: bold;
  letter-spacing:0px;
  font-size: 12px;
  margin-top: 0px;
	padding-top: 0px;
	padding-bottom: 7px;
	text-transform: none;
	text-align: center;
  text-shadow: #000000 0px 0px 0px;
  }  
  
    
.side-title {
	background-image: url('http://lucy-hale.net/images/bg05.png');	  	
  font-family:  Georgia; 
  font-weight: bold;
	padding-right: 0px; 
	padding-bottom: 30px;
	padding-top: 7px;
	line-height:8pt; 
	color: #c6506c; 
	text-align:center;}
	
.side-content { 
	background-image: url('http://lucy-hale.net/images/bg06.png');
	font-family:  Tahoma;
	padding-left: 12px;	
	padding-right: 17px;
	padding-bottom: 8px;
	text-shadow: #1e1a19 1px 1px 1px;
	font-size:8pt;  		
	letter-spacing:0px; 
	line-height:8pt; 
	color: #44403d; ;}
	
.side-content a:link{
	font: 8pt Tahoma;
	color: #4e3370;
	text-shadow: #1e1a19 1px 1px 1px;
	text-align: justify;}
	
.side-content a:visited{
	font: 8pt Tahoma; 
	color: #4e3370; 
	text-shadow: #1e1a19 1px 1px 1px;
	text-align: justify;}	
	
.side-content a:active{
	font: 8pt Tahoma; 
	color: #4e3370;
  text-shadow: #1e1a19 1px 1px 1px; 
	text-align: justify;}
	
.side-content a:hover{
	font: 8pt Tahoma;
  text-shadow: #1e1a19 1px 1px 1px; 
	color: #472c6a;
	text-align: justify;}
	
.side-end { 
	background-image: url('http://lucy-hale.net/images/bg07.png');
  padding-top: 119px;	  	
  }	
  

/* CONTENT 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++*/

u {border-bottom: 0px dashed #666666;}
em {color: #4e3370; font-family:Georgia; }
strong {font-size: 8pt; line-height: 8pt;}

.table-content {
	font-family:Arial; 	
	font-size:12px;
	padding-right: 0px;	
	letter-spacing:0px; 
	line-height:8pt;
  width: 615px; 
	color: #737373; 
	text-align: justify;}


.content-end {
	width: 613px;
	height: 215px;
	padding-left: 0px;
	margin-bottom: 20px;
	background-image: url("http://lucy-hale.net/images/bg03.png");
}

blockquote {
	color:#4D4440;
  font-family: Arial;
  text-shadow: #000000 1px 1px 1px;
  font-size: 8pt;
	padding: 8px;
	padding-left: 25px;	
	margin-left: 25px;
	vertical-align: top;
	text-align:justify;
}

blockquote:first-letter { 
  color: #6e244c;
	float: left;
	text-shadow: #000000 1px 1px 1px;
	margin-right: 8px;
	font-family: Georgia; 
	font-style: oblique;
	font-size: 35pt;
	font-weight: bold; }

input, textarea, label, button {
	border: 8px solid #121212;
  background-color: #0e0e0e;
	font-size: 8pt;
	color:#584638;
  font-family: Arial;
  text-shadow: #000000 1px 1px 1px;
	line-height: 15px;
	text-align: justify;
	letter-spacing: 0px;
	padding: 7px;}
}

input:hover, textarea:hover, label:hover, button:hover {
  color:#584638;
	border: 8px solid #121212;
  background-color: #0e0e0e;
}

select {
	background-color: #0e0e0e;
	font-size: 8pt;
	padding: 4px;
	font-family: Arial;
	-webkit-border-radius: 10px; 
	border-radius: 10px;
	-moz-border-radius:  10px; 
	color: #ffffff;
	border: 1px solid #0e0e0e;
}

select:hover {
	background-color: #0e0e0e;
	font-size: 8pt;
	padding: 4px;
	font-family: Arial;
	-webkit-border-radius: 10px; 
	border-radius: 10px;
	-moz-border-radius:  10px; 
	color: #ffffff;
	border: 1px solid #0e0e0e;
}

.border-layout a img {
background-color: #2f2a26; 
border-left: 0px solid #13100d;
border-top: 0px solid #231b14; 
border-right: 1px solid #231b14;
border-bottom: 1px solid #231b14;  
padding: 2px; 
}

.border-layout:hover a:hover img {
background-color: #25211e;
border-left: 0px solid #13100d;
border-top: 0px solid #231b14; 
border-right: 1px solid #13100d;
border-bottom: 1px solid #231b14;   
padding: 2px;  
}		
	
h2 {
	padding: 4px;
	font-size: 10pt;
  font-family: Arial;
  color: #7f6353;
  text-align: left;
	line-height:10pt; 
}

h3{
font-family: Arial;
color: #7f6353;
	letter-spacing:-2px;
text-shadow: #000000 1px 1px 1px;
text-align: center;
font-size: 12pt;
}


.wp-pagenavi a, .wp-pagenavi a:link {
	padding: 5px; 
	margin: 2px;
	text-decoration: none;
	border: 1px solid #be7081;
	color: #FFFFFF;
background-color: #c88291;
}
.wp-pagenavi a:visited {
	padding: 5px; 
	margin: 2px;
	text-decoration: none;
	border: 1px solid #be7081;
	color: #FFFFFF;
background-color: #c88291;
}
.wp-pagenavi a:hover {	
	border: 1px solid #be7081;
	color: #FFFFFF;
background-color: #c88291;
}
.wp-pagenavi a:active {
	padding: 5px; 
	margin: 2px;
	text-decoration: none;
	border: 1px solid #be7081;
	color: #FFFFFF;
background-color: #c88291;
}
.wp-pagenavi span.pages {
	padding: 5px; 
	margin: 2px 2px 2px 2px;
	color: #FFFFFF;
	border: 1px solid #be7081;
background-color: #c88291;
}
.wp-pagenavi span.current {
	padding: 5px; 
	margin: 2px;
	font-weight: bold;
	border: 1px solid #be7081;
	color: #FFFFFF;
background-color: #c88291;
}
.wp-pagenavi span.extend {
	padding: 5px; 
	margin: 2px;	
	border: 1px solid #be7081;
	color: #FFFFFF;
background-color: #c88291;
}
 /* Twiiter */
.twitter li{
	color: #44403d;
	background-color: #2B2524;
	padding: 3px;
	margin: 2px;
	display: block;
 	font-family: "Trebuchet MS"; 
	font-size: 11px;
	line-height: 11px;
	border-right: 0px solid #747372;
	border-bottom: 0px solid #747372;
	-moz-border-radius:  3px; 
	-webkit-border-radius: 3px; 
	border-radius: 3px;
}
.twitter li:hover{
	background-color: #221F1E;
	border-right: 0px solid #747372;
	border-bottom: 0px solid #747372; 
	-moz-border-radius:  3px; 
	-webkit-border-radius: 3px; 
	border-radius: 3px;
}
.twitter li.last{
	margin-bottom: 0px;
}
#mainContent #rightCol a.light{
}
.twitter li a:link, .twitter li a:active, .twitter li a:visited{
}
.twitter li a:hover{
}





